I am in the process of defining an application for a very small company
that uses Postgresql for the backend DB. This DB will eventually run on a
hosted machine. As you imagine all of the employees have Windows machines
for their normal work asks. Frankly I am not very strong on Windows. so I
am wondering what the consensus is for creating forms and reports?

My first though is Libre Office as that is cross platform, and i can test
on my development Linux machine. However, i am getting a bit of push-back
from the user as he is having issues with installing Libre Office on his
computer. he says it does not play well with MS Office. Also we seem to be
having some bugs with Libre Office Base in early development.

Yeah, I gave up on Base awhile back due to its flaky performance.


What is the community wisdom here?


What I have done is gone the Web route. In my case using Django as the framework/backend and the users browsers as the clients. That greatly simplifies keeping up with changes on the client end. There is still a need to deal with cross browser issues, but that is less of a chore. As Igor's post said it comes down to what you are comfortable with.
